Output 858b05e732aec5e14d870d03c7126b7212d6f8158c9692056681c4c936262f98:21

value
33176404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4713a26081c535cf8a40b981e60a310d09a81dad OP_EQUAL
address
MENyjGGzZTyHffBcmx3VtptX1M4P17Rfe7
transaction
858b05e732aec5e14d870d03c7126b7212d6f8158c9692056681c4c936262f98
spent
true